Mostly auto.
Manual only if I'm in the mood for some RPM (the auto shifts too early).
Intention was to use manual when driving twisties and mountain passes (fast) - but I admit I prefer the PDK in auto when doing this. I can keep my hands on the wheel firmly and and can concentrate fully on the corners without getting distracted by the shifts.
It is only occasionaly that I override using the paddles (while still staying in auto) - and that's normally just a downshift because I can see something coming up that the PDK can't know. I never use the PDK lever - only the paddles.
The only issue I have with PDK in auto is that I have to be careful coming out of corners accelerating too hard while going uphill (as you do on mountain passes) - the PDK tends to like to downshift unexpectedly when I'm pulling 0.8 or more lateral G which causes the back to step out worringly sometimes (always saved thanks to PSM). Note that this happens only on the uphills.

When I feel like rowing a gear lever, I hop into my Miata.
